|
@@ -1,5 +1,16 @@
|
|
|
+<template>
|
|
|
+ <li class="el-menu-item-group">
|
|
|
+ <div class="el-menu-item-group__title" :style="{paddingLeft: levelPadding + 'px'}">
|
|
|
+ <template v-if="!$slots.title">{{title}}</template>
|
|
|
+ <slot v-else name="title"></slot>
|
|
|
+ </div>
|
|
|
+ <ul>
|
|
|
+ <slot></slot>
|
|
|
+ </ul>
|
|
|
+ </li>
|
|
|
+</template>
|
|
|
<script>
|
|
|
- module.exports = {
|
|
|
+ export default {
|
|
|
name: 'ElMenuItemGroup',
|
|
|
|
|
|
componentName: 'ElMenuItemGroup',
|
|
@@ -31,14 +42,3 @@
|
|
|
};
|
|
|
</script>
|
|
|
|
|
|
-<template>
|
|
|
- <li class="el-menu-item-group">
|
|
|
- <div class="el-menu-item-group__title" :style="{paddingLeft: levelPadding + 'px'}">
|
|
|
- <template v-if="!$slots.title">{{title}}</template>
|
|
|
- <slot v-else name="title"></slot>
|
|
|
- </div>
|
|
|
- <ul>
|
|
|
- <slot></slot>
|
|
|
- </ul>
|
|
|
- </li>
|
|
|
-</template>
|